The Brewers are close to polishing off a deal with closer Neftali Feliz. Per multiple reports, the contract looks to be around one-year, $6M. Feliz has battled the last few seasons feeling the after affects of his Tommy John surgery from 2013. The 28-year old spent last year in the Pirates bullpen.
